[Bug 104139] New: [CFL] Screen goes blank right after boot.

bugzilla-daemon at freedesktop.org bugzilla-daemon at freedesktop.org
Wed Dec 6 05:14:49 UTC 2017


https://bugs.freedesktop.org/show_bug.cgi?id=104139

            Bug ID: 104139
           Summary: [CFL] Screen goes blank right after boot.
           Product: DRI
           Version: unspecified
          Hardware: Other
                OS: All
            Status: NEW
          Severity: normal
          Priority: medium
         Component: DRM/Intel
          Assignee: intel-gfx-bugs at lists.freedesktop.org
          Reporter: kai.heng.feng at canonical.com
        QA Contact: intel-gfx-bugs at lists.freedesktop.org
                CC: intel-gfx-bugs at lists.freedesktop.org

Kernel: drm/drm-intel drm-intel-next-queued branch
Firmware: drm/drm-firmware master branch

Once the i915 is loaded, the screen goes full blank.

I can see the trace from i915:

[    7.206826] WARN_ON(!intel_gmbus_is_valid_pin(dev_priv, pin))
[    7.206837] ------------[ cut here ]------------
[    7.206860] WARNING: CPU: 3 PID: 305 at drivers/gpu/drm/i915/intel_i2c.c:741
intel_gmbus_get_adapter+0x43/0x50 [i915]
[    7.206861] Modules linked in: hid_multitouch dell_wmi wmi_bmof mxm_wmi
nls_iso8859_1 intel_rapl dell_laptop x86_pkg_temp_thermal dell_smbios
intel_powerclamp dcdbas coretemp i915 kvm_intel kvm snd_hda_intel snd_hda_codec
irqbypass crct10dif_pclmul snd_hwdep crc32_pclmul snd_hda_core
ghash_clmulni_intel pcbc aesni_intel snd_pcm aes_x86_64 crypto_simd cryptd
glue_helper intel_cstate snd_seq intel_rapl_perf snd_timer i2c_algo_bit
snd_seq_device joydev drm_kms_helper input_leds snd serio_raw soundcore
syscopyarea sysfillrect idma64 sysimgblt fb_sys_fops virt_dma drm
intel_lpss_pci intel_lpss shpchp processor_thermal_device intel_soc_dts_iosf
int3403_thermal int340x_thermal_zone wmi intel_hid int3400_thermal mac_hid
sparse_keymap acpi_thermal_rel acpi_pad parport_pc ppdev lp parport autofs4
btrfs xor
[    7.206885]  zstd_compress raid6_pq dm_mirror dm_region_hash dm_log psmouse
alx ahci mdio libahci i2c_hid video hid pinctrl_cannonlake pinctrl_intel
[    7.206892] CPU: 3 PID: 305 Comm: kworker/u24:4 Not tainted 4.14.0-rc7+ #1
[    7.206892] Hardware name: Dell Inc. G7 7587/      , BIOS 0.2.1 11/15/2017
[    7.206895] Workqueue: events_unbound async_run_entry_fn
[    7.206896] task: ffff9d55d94e2f00 task.stack: ffffad6ec3acc000
[    7.206918] RIP: 0010:intel_gmbus_get_adapter+0x43/0x50 [i915]
[    7.206918] RSP: 0018:ffffad6ec3acfb90 EFLAGS: 00010286
[    7.206919] RAX: 0000000000000031 RBX: 0000000000000006 RCX:
ffffffffbb85fd48
[    7.206920] RDX: 0000000000000000 RSI: 0000000000000096 RDI:
0000000000000202
[    7.206920] RBP: ffffad6ec3acfba0 R08: 0000000000000031 R09:
00000000000004a9
[    7.206921] R10: ffffad6ec3acfbd0 R11: 0000000000000031 R12:
ffff9d55ccfe0000
[    7.206921] R13: ffff9d55ccfe0000 R14: ffff9d55cd4bf000 R15:
ffffffffc1053e00
[    7.206922] FS:  0000000000000000(0000) GS:ffff9d55ddac0000(0000)
knlGS:0000000000000000
[    7.206923] CS:  0010 DS: 0000 ES: 0000 CR0: 0000000080050033
[    7.206923] CR2: 00007fa638d56624 CR3: 0000000491409003 CR4:
00000000003606e0
[    7.206924] DR0: 0000000000000000 DR1: 0000000000000000 DR2:
0000000000000000
[    7.206925] DR3: 0000000000000000 DR6: 00000000fffe0ff0 DR7:
0000000000000400
[    7.206925] Call Trace:
[    7.206947]  intel_hdmi_set_edid+0x3f/0x1c0 [i915]
[    7.206966]  intel_hdmi_detect+0x8d/0xb0 [i915]
[    7.206970]  drm_helper_probe_detect+0x75/0xa0 [drm_kms_helper]
[    7.206973]  drm_helper_probe_single_connector_modes+0xee/0x730
[drm_kms_helper]
[    7.206977]  drm_setup_crtcs+0x139/0x9e0 [drm_kms_helper]
[    7.206981]  __drm_fb_helper_initial_config_and_unlock+0x3f/0x3b0
[drm_kms_helper]
[    7.206983]  ? __switch_to+0x1f3/0x4d0
[    7.206986]  drm_fb_helper_initial_config+0x35/0x40 [drm_kms_helper]
[    7.207009]  intel_fbdev_initial_config+0x18/0x30 [i915]
[    7.207011]  async_run_entry_fn+0x36/0x150
[    7.207013]  process_one_work+0x156/0x3f0
[    7.207014]  worker_thread+0x4b/0x460
[    7.207015]  kthread+0x109/0x140
[    7.207016]  ? process_one_work+0x3f0/0x3f0
[    7.207017]  ? kthread_create_on_node+0x70/0x70
[    7.207019]  ret_from_fork+0x25/0x30
[    7.207020] Code: 84 c0 74 14 48 69 db 48 04 00 00 49 8d 84 1c a8 0b 00 00
5b 41 5c 5d c3 48 c7 c6 08 27 07 c1 48 c7 c7 36 38 08 c1 e8 de c3 ad f9 <0f> ff
31 c0 5b 41 5c 5d c3 0f 1f 40 00 0f 1f 44 00 00 8b 87 f4 
[    7.207039] ---[ end trace 694c65d4d242db88 ]---

[    7.207041] BUG: unable to handle kernel NULL pointer dereference at
0000000000000010
[    7.207047] IP: i2c_transfer+0xe/0xc0
[    7.207048] PGD 0 P4D 0 
[    7.207050] Oops: 0000 [#1] SMP
[    7.207051] Modules linked in: hid_multitouch dell_wmi wmi_bmof mxm_wmi
nls_iso8859_1 intel_rapl dell_laptop x86_pkg_temp_thermal dell_smbios
intel_powerclamp dcdbas coretemp i915 kvm_intel kvm snd_hda_intel snd_hda_codec
irqbypass crct10dif_pclmul snd_hwdep crc32_pclmul snd_hda_core
ghash_clmulni_intel pcbc aesni_intel snd_pcm aes_x86_64 crypto_simd cryptd
glue_helper intel_cstate snd_seq intel_rapl_perf snd_timer i2c_algo_bit
snd_seq_device joydev drm_kms_helper input_leds snd serio_raw soundcore
syscopyarea sysfillrect idma64 sysimgblt fb_sys_fops virt_dma drm
intel_lpss_pci intel_lpss shpchp processor_thermal_device intel_soc_dts_iosf
int3403_thermal int340x_thermal_zone wmi intel_hid int3400_thermal mac_hid
sparse_keymap acpi_thermal_rel acpi_pad parport_pc ppdev lp parport autofs4
btrfs xor
[    7.207078]  zstd_compress raid6_pq dm_mirror dm_region_hash dm_log psmouse
alx ahci mdio libahci i2c_hid video hid pinctrl_cannonlake pinctrl_intel
[    7.207084] CPU: 3 PID: 305 Comm: kworker/u24:4 Tainted: G        W      
4.14.0-rc7+ #1
[    7.207086] Hardware name: Dell Inc. G7 7587/      , BIOS 0.2.1 11/15/2017
[    7.207089] Workqueue: events_unbound async_run_entry_fn
[    7.207090] task: ffff9d55d94e2f00 task.stack: ffffad6ec3acc000
[    7.207093] RIP: 0010:i2c_transfer+0xe/0xc0
[    7.207094] RSP: 0018:ffffad6ec3acfa78 EFLAGS: 00010246
[    7.207096] RAX: 0000000000000001 RBX: 0000000000000005 RCX:
0000000000000001
[    7.207097] RDX: 0000000000000002 RSI: ffffad6ec3acfad0 RDI:
0000000000000000
[    7.207099] RBP: ffffad6ec3acfa90 R08: 0000000000000001 R09:
0000000000000050
[    7.207100] R10: 0000000000000001 R11: 0000000000000031 R12:
0000000000000002
[    7.207102] R13: ffffad6ec3acfabe R14: ffffad6ec3acfabf R15:
ffffad6ec3acfb6f
[    7.207103] FS:  0000000000000000(0000) GS:ffff9d55ddac0000(0000)
knlGS:0000000000000000
[    7.207105] CS:  0010 DS: 0000 ES: 0000 CR0: 0000000080050033
[    7.207107] CR2: 0000000000000010 CR3: 0000000491409003 CR4:
00000000003606e0
[    7.207108] DR0: 0000000000000000 DR1: 0000000000000000 DR2:
0000000000000000
[    7.207110] DR3: 0000000000000000 DR6: 00000000fffe0ff0 DR7:
0000000000000400
[    7.207111] Call Trace:
[    7.207121]  drm_do_probe_ddc_edid+0xed/0x160 [drm]
[    7.207129]  drm_get_edid+0xe9/0x3d0 [drm]
[    7.207137]  ? drm_get_edid+0xe9/0x3d0 [drm]
[    7.207161]  ? intel_gmbus_get_adapter+0x45/0x50 [i915]
[    7.207183]  intel_hdmi_set_edid+0x4a/0x1c0 [i915]
[    7.207204]  intel_hdmi_detect+0x8d/0xb0 [i915]
[    7.207209]  drm_helper_probe_detect+0x75/0xa0 [drm_kms_helper]
[    7.207213]  drm_helper_probe_single_connector_modes+0xee/0x730
[drm_kms_helper]
[    7.207218]  drm_setup_crtcs+0x139/0x9e0 [drm_kms_helper]
[    7.207222]  __drm_fb_helper_initial_config_and_unlock+0x3f/0x3b0
[drm_kms_helper]
[    7.207225]  ? __switch_to+0x1f3/0x4d0
[    7.207229]  drm_fb_helper_initial_config+0x35/0x40 [drm_kms_helper]
[    7.207253]  intel_fbdev_initial_config+0x18/0x30 [i915]
[    7.207255]  async_run_entry_fn+0x36/0x150
[    7.207258]  process_one_work+0x156/0x3f0
[    7.207260]  worker_thread+0x4b/0x460
[    7.207262]  kthread+0x109/0x140
[    7.207263]  ? process_one_work+0x3f0/0x3f0
[    7.207265]  ? kthread_create_on_node+0x70/0x70
[    7.207267]  ret_from_fork+0x25/0x30
[    7.207269] Code: fb ff ff 89 c2 eb d8 45 31 ff e9 f9 fc ff ff 0f 1f 40 00
66 2e 0f 1f 84 00 00 00 00 00 0f 1f 44 00 00 55 48 89 e5 41 55 41 54 53 <48> 8b
47 10 48 89 fb 48 83 38 00 74 6a 65 8b 05 5e 66 ea 44 a9 
[    7.207291] RIP: i2c_transfer+0xe/0xc0 RSP: ffffad6ec3acfa78
[    7.207292] CR2: 0000000000000010
[    7.207294] ---[ end trace 694c65d4d242db89 ]---

-- 
You are receiving this mail because:
You are on the CC list for the bug.
You are the QA Contact for the bug.
You are the assignee for the bug.
-------------- next part --------------
An HTML attachment was scrubbed...
URL: <https://lists.freedesktop.org/archives/intel-gfx-bugs/attachments/20171206/ce990c12/attachment-0001.html>


More information about the intel-gfx-bugs mailing list